Local knowledge for Guayaquil
Where to stay
Budget hostels cluster in the Centro near Parque Centenario and along the Malecón 2000 waterfront, putting you walking distance from the Las Peñas historic quarter and Numa Pompilio Llona street. Urdesa has more guesthouses but needs the Metrovía to reach the sights.
Getting around
- The Metrovía BRT costs next to nothing and connects the José Joaquín de Olmedo airport directly to Centro. Use it instead of metered taxis, which routinely charge foreigners inflated rates.
- The Mercado de Mariscos at the north end of the Malecón serves fresh ceviche and encebollado for a couple of dollars. It is the cheapest solid meal near any Centro hostel.
- Most travelers stop here one or two nights before busing to Cuenca or flying to the Galápagos. Book your onward ticket before you arrive so you are not paying for extra nights you did not plan on.
When to go
July and August bring Ecuadorian school holidays and fill budget beds fast. January through April is the wet season but offers the most hostel availability and the lowest nightly rates of the year.
